Description

Job Description:

Are you passionate about telling the Leidos story to the energy, manufacturing, and industrial industries? Are you equally committed to engaging and informing your Leidos colleagues? Are you looking for an opportunity to support a rapidly growing organization?

As a Marketing Communications Specialist supporting Leidos’ Energy, Infrastructure, and Automation operation, you will support marketing and communications efforts for the entire operation in support of a range of clients, industries, and associated technologies. You will collaborate with a diverse set of colleagues, including engineers and technical staff, managers and people leaders, functional staff, and creative staff.


This role reports directly to the Director of Marketing and Communications. Remote work will be considered.


Primary Responsibilities:

  • Participating in strategic marketing and communications initiatives that support the EIA operation
  • Leading, managing, or supporting marketing projects for all or a portion of the operation, to include content development, collateral, social media, website, advertising, videos, etc. within a B-2-B environment
  • Directing content efforts from concept development to design and production – working cross-functionally with subject matter experts, leadership, and graphic designers
  • Supporting internal communications programs and developing internal content to engage, inspire, and retain team members
  • Learning technical content development platforms


Basic Qualifications

  • Bachelor of Science or Bachelor of Arts degree from an accredited university, with eight plus (8+) years of prior relevant experience in marketing, communications, or related fields
  • Proven background in business-to-business marketing
  • Excellent writing skills with ability to translate technical content into easily understandable marketing content
  • Demonstrated content creation experience, including writing, and editing content on technical topics, web content, marketing materials, and internal communications
  • Experience developing content for multiple channels including print, web, social, etc.
  • Skilled in integrated communications and marketing strategy with demonstrated history of developing and managing projects in those areas
  • Background in the development of digital and social media strategies
  • Experience serving as a liaison among many stakeholder groups and achieving consensus among diverse groups
  • Excellent organizational skills and ability to manage multiple projects and competing deadlines
  • Ability to travel up to 10% of the time


Preferred Qualifications:

  • Knowledge of the electric utility, renewable, or auto manufacturing markets
  • Previous experience working with subject matter experts on technical topics
  • Experience in the consulting engineering industry


WHAT WE DO

Leidos is a trusted and technology-focused solutions provider. Utilities and mobile operators rely on our Power Delivery Services Team for reliable power and telecommunication expertise, as reflected through our work with more than 50 investor-owned utilities, more than 160 municipals/cooperatives, as well as a growing number of mobile operators, local utility providers and private developers. In addition to providing engineering and project management services, Leidos works with an established group of industry-leading construction partners delivering meaningful Energy Delivery Solutions. Our recognition as an industry leader is confirmed by the latest national rankings by Engineering News-Record (ENR) ranking Leidos within the Top 10 T&D Firms, and Top 10 Power Firms. Pay Range:

Pay Range $75,400.00 – $116,000.00 – $156,600.00

The Leidos pay range for this job level is a general guideline only and not a guarantee of compensation or salary. Additional factors considered in extending an offer include (but are not limited to) responsibilities of the job, education, experience, knowledge, skills, and abilities, as well as internal equity, alignment with market data, applicable bargaining agreement (if any), or other law.
